I would like to add another web site to a Nt4 IIS server. I have and want to add uing the same ip and port 80. In IIS I have set the up host header names as in the one web site (I believe they call it a virtual web site) and added a second web site and made its host header name I added a dns zone with the following

yyy.net ns dns.xxx.com
yyy.net soa dns.xxx.com. postmaster.xxx.com
yyy.net mx (15) mail.yyy.net
mail A 1.1.1.1(not actual ip, ip is external address )
w same as above

The internal address of the server is 192.168.10.10 and is behind a router firewall. The e-mail works for yyy.net both sending and recieving from other networks. On the local lan using i.e. browesr and using dns.xxx.com (nt4 dns) when I type I get the correct web site, but when people from other networks people try to access they get the
 
I guess I didn't wait long enough for the network to propagate the new DNS information that I entered. I wait 2 days but on the 3rd all is working perfect.
